The United States Postal Service has submitted a request to the Postal Regulatory Commission to add a new domestic shipping contract to its list of competitive products. This contract involves Priority Mail and USPS Ground Advantage and is being considered under Negotiated Service Agreements. The proposal was officially filed on December 13, 2024, and further details can be accessed on the Postal Regulatory Commission's website.
